This luggable of sorts uses the known-about but not common in keyboards GRI KBM-LP switches. There's a really blurry GRI logo stamped onto the keyboard PCB (and the pcb is characteristic of GRI).
Unfortunately I wasn't able to pull out the computer portion, it was quite stuck in the vacuum-formed case (even with all the screws out). And, to top it off, when I plugged it in, fans turned on, one of the keyboard leds turned on...but nothing else happened. Probably needs the system disks (that I don't have).
My guess is that it's from around 1983, though the keyboard may be as old as 1979.
